1912 D'Oliveiras Verdelho
1912 D'Oliveiras Verdelho:
Deep amber, tiny yellow rim. Elegant and rich nose, fruit cake, honey, nuts and dried fruits. Layered and nuanced. Beautiful acidity, very elegant texture, somewhat full, yet lively and elegant, superb balance, mouthwatering, very long finish. 95

1912 Verdelho
1912 D'Oliveiras Verdelho;
Brown with orange green rim, intense as few, almonds, roasted nuts, grapey notes, caramel, minerals, leafs, tea, both black and green, dried apricots, figs, so complex it's almost impossible to describe. Acidity is perfection, so lively and powerfull, makes you're tongue dance in pure joy, so refreshing, yet still so old and ancient, extremmely long finish, last's for minutes on end. I remember the first time I tasted this wine, and I was mindblown by it's freshness, the 1912 Verdelho. The year both of my grand mother's were born actually! That gives it some perspective, doesn't it? Now, many years later, I'm mindblown again by it's freshness, it still manages to catch me off guard, even after several tastings. It's almost like the island itself, with the flavours as complex and different as the landscape, and the acidity like the steep mountains and cliffs, charging up from the sea. Perfect! I hope it will surprise me once more, because I'm out of stock! 95

Visit at D'Oliveiras, four Verdelho's
1966 D'Oliveiras Verdelho;
Pale amber, marsipan, almonds, floral, some citrus, very elegant, almost transparent and layered, some sweetness balance perfecly with the acidity, very fresh, a very elegant Madeira. 89
1912 D'Oliveiras Verdelho;
Deep amber with orange glow, fantastic nose, caramel, marsipan, almonds, hazelnuts, citrus, some orange peal. Great acidity, perfect balance, very complex, intence, lots of things going on at the same time, fantastic finish. 94
1900 D'Oliveiras Verdelho;
100 Years in barrel! Deep amber, towards red hue, even more intence, seems deeper somehow, oxidized caramel, if that even exists, then rose hips and citrus, needs time in the glass to open, then nuts and figs, orange marmalade and lemon, great balance, a marvel in it's complexity, great acidity, but somehow the 1912 seems more charming and elegantly put together. 92
1850 D'Oliveiras Verdelho;
More than 100 years in barrel. Deep amber, sweet of figs, nuts, not as oxidized as normal, hints of orange peal, super soft on the palate, still very livelly acidity, some coffee, citrus and floral notes, sems more nuanced with the lesser oxidative notes, very long and elegant. 90
